In this episode, Alex sits down with Peter Rossi, a UK-based CTO with 25+ years in technology and 15 years in commercial leadership. From running trackside IT at McLaren to leading 22 acquisitions in a PE-backed group, Peter shares hard-earned lessons on growth, integration, and operating under pressure.

🔑 Key Takeaways

  • Plan for ambiguity. You can only acquire what exists in the market.
  • Not all revenue is equal. Cutting “non-core” products can damage the core.
  • Protect speed. Over-professionalising leadership reduces risk tolerance and slows execution.
  • Simplify to scale. Focus on core products and commercial outcomes to grow EBITDA.
  • Integration is human. Success comes from winning hearts and minds — not just aligning systems.
